The creator commerce problem
Creators monetize in fragments. One tool for bookings, another for digital products, a third for payments. Each charges its own fee, each has its own login, none of them talk to each other.
The result: clients navigate three platforms before they can pay you. Half give up. And your professional reputation — the body of work that should compound — is scattered across tools that don’t know you exist.
What if commerce was just a feature of your identity — not a separate product to set up?

How EaseOfBiz compares
| Feature | EaseOfBiz | Gumroad | Topmate | Calendly |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Sell digital products | ✓ Built in | ✓ Core product | ✗ No | ✗ No |
| Booking calendar | ✓ Native | ✗ No | ✓ Core product | ✓ Core product |
| 1:1 paid sessions | ✓ With calendar | ✗ No | ✓ Core product | ● Requires Stripe |
| Professional portfolio | ✓ Full portfolio | ✗ No | ✗ No | ✗ No |
| Work credits / history | ✓ Verifiable | ✗ No | ✗ No | ✗ No |
| Brand discovery | ✓ By niche & credits | ✗ No | ● Basic directory | ✗ No |
| Auto media kit | ✓ Generated | ✗ No | ✗ No | ✗ No |
| Link in bio | ✓ Built in | ✗ No | ● Basic | ✗ No |
